Central Office Alarm Interface

The Central Office (CO) alarm interface is a 10-pin Molex connector supporting three dry-contact relay switches. The
three normally closed (NC) relays can support normally open (NO) or NC devices. The following two figures show the
pin-out details for this interface and the next figure shows an example CO alarm configuration.
Table 94.
SPIO CO Alarms Interface Pinout
The 8-foot (2.4 meter) CO alarm cable shipped with the chassis supports redundant SPIO card installations. This "Y"
cable has two Molex connectors on one end that are keyed to fit into the CO Alarm interfaces in one direction only.
Each connector mates with one of the side-by-side SPIO cards. On the opposite end is a 9-pin terminal block that you
can mount to the telco cabinet or equipment rack frame.

Pin
Signal
1
Major Alarm - Normally closed
2
Major Alarm - Common
3
Major Alarm - Normally open
4
Minor Alarm - Normally closed
5
Minor Alarm - Common
6
Minor Alarm - Normally open
7
Critical Alarm - Normally closed
8
Critical Alarm - Common
9
Critical Alarm - Normally open
10
Not used
